FINANCE REVIEW SUMMARY — PILOT CHURN

Churn in the Larkspur pilot exceeded forecast, concentrated among small accounts onboarded in the first wave. Revenue impact is modest; acquisition spend on the cohort is written off. Retention fixes ship next cycle. Margin on remaining pilot accounts holds above plan. The board should read the confidential note below before the pilot go/no-go decision.

board note of kawig-tahog: Ulairax Works is in early talks to buy Noriusix Works for about $31.4 million. The Pelmir launch date is April 2, and nothing goes to the press before then.

Subject: Reseller programme — where we've landed

Hi all,

Quick update before Thursday. The Bramleaf reseller programme now has nine partners signed, with Torvik Systems and Aldmere Retail the strongest performers. Margins are holding at the agreed tier rates, and onboarding time is down to two weeks. Kester's team will circulate the updated partner kit next week. One thing stays between us for now — see the confidential note on our expansion plans directly below.

Cheers,
Dalia

management briefing: Headcount on the Belix team goes from 60 to 93 by the end of November. Gross margin on Belix came in at 23 percent against a plan of 47 percent.

Audit item: Calendar sync conflict between Fernwheel Scheduler and the Oakmere booking service. Duplicate events appear when an invite is edited within 30 seconds of creation; the reconciler picks the stale revision. Verify: conflict-resolution uses server timestamps, not client clocks; dedupe key covers recurring instances; backfill job re-run for last two weeks. Fix is staged behind the `sync_v3` flag. Blocked on review at Thursday sync. Accountability for closing this item rests with the name below.

account owner for hahig-fahag: Pelael Istax Novys

**Ticket PAG-214: Cursor pagination skips records under concurrent writes**

The Fernwick public API's `/listings` endpoint uses offset pagination, so inserts during iteration cause clients to miss or duplicate records. Please migrate to cursor-based pagination keyed on the immutable sequence column, keep offset support behind a deprecation flag, and update the contractor onboarding docs. Reproduction steps are attached to this ticket, captured against the build identified just below.

session token of bajeg-bajop = htk4_6c57